My guess is that it's a race in the subsystem API that I've been meaning to deal with for some time - basically I've been using (<foo>_subsys.subsys_id != -1) to indicate that <foo> is ready for use, but there's a brief window during subsystem registration where that's not actually true. I'll add an "active" field in the container_subsys structure, which isn't set until registration is completed, and subsystems should use that instead. container_register_subsys() will set it just prior to releasing callback_mutex, and cpu_acct.c (and other subsystems) will check <foo>_subsys.active rather than (<foo>_subsys.subsys_id != -1)
